Overview

The device is near identical to the D-Link DIR-825 rev B1.
The principal difference between the two is the screen

- the 673GRU has one, the DIR-825 does not.

TRENDnet's FCC ID is XU8TEW673GRU, Cameo's FCC ID is NHPWLAN2202
